Malta, you've completely captured my heart

#Overseas travel Malta, a small jewel-like country in the middle of the Mediterranean. With a long history of 7,000 years, it is a place where European, Asian, and African cultures are blended. The capital, Valletta, is a UNESCO World Heritage site, and the entire island is filled with traces of the medieval knights and golden stone buildings. 🚗 Transportation Guide ▪ Flight: After arriving at Malta International Airport, you can take a bus, taxi, or rental car ▪ Ferry: You can take a ferry departing from Sicily, Italy ▪ Rental car: Since you drive on the left side of the road, it is a good idea to familiarize yourself with the driving rules in advance. Be careful because the roads in the old city are narrow! 🏠 Accommodation recommendations ▪ We recommend staying in Valletta or Sliema! It is a popular area with convenient transportation, great restaurants, shopping, and even a sea view. It is also good value for money. 📍 Must-see attractions ▪ Valletta | Valletta The smallest capital in Europe and the central city of Malta. The entire city is a UNESCO World Heritage Site! St. John's Cathedral is decorated in a magnificent Baroque style, and the Upper Barrakka Garden overlooks the Great Harbour. Don't miss the Cannon Ceremony at noon! ▪ Mdina This medieval city, nicknamed the 'Quiet City', was once the capital of Malta. The narrow streets and quaint buildings retain their medieval atmosphere. The view of the island of Malta from the Mdina Cathedral and the outer city walls is truly fantastic, especially at sunset! ▪ Blue Grotto A representative natural attraction in Malta. When the morning sunlight shines on the underwater cave, the water turns a deep blue color as if by magic. The point is to take a boat and explore the cave! Tip: It's the prettiest to go in the morning. The colors created by the sunlight are the best! ▪ Gozo Island | Gozo If you want a quieter and more rural atmosphere, go to Gozo Island! You can see the entire island from Fort Victoria, and the Blue Lagoon on nearby Comino Island is famous for snorkeling and swimming. The water color is so pretty! ▪ Three Cities | Three Cities Vittoriosa, Senglea, and Cospicua, located across from Valletta A port city that is older than Valletta, with traces of the Knights of Malta everywhere. Vittoriosa in particular has many museums and historical sites, and you should definitely try crossing the Great Harbour on a traditional wooden boat! ▪ Marsaxlokk | Marsaxlokk The most famous fishing village in Malta. It is famous for its colorful Luzgu boats and lively Sunday fish market. From fresh local fish dishes to Maltese seafood stews—they’re really delicious! You’ll regret missing out on a meal at a seaside restaurant, especially. Malta is a small but deep, small but full travel destination. If you want to experience the romance of the Middle Ages and the Mediterranean at the same time, go to Malta!
